The Fuji singer Wasiu Alabi better known as Pasuma, reportedly escaped an attack on Friday by suspected thugs in Ikire, Osun State.

A viral video displayed what looked to be the aftermath of the attack. It displayed a white Toyota Hilux with “holes” in it and a black bus with Pasuma’s picture on it.

The trucks were shot at and stoned, according to a panicked voice in the background that was thought to be that of one of Pasuma’s crew members.

“Kasala don burst for Ikire. They don attack us. This is Pasuma’s car. They carry gun shoot us, but God dey,” the voice said in pidgin English.

The Fuji singer was reportedly in Ikire for a musical performance.

Pasuma took to his X page to reassure fans that he and his crew are “safe and sound”. The singer also expressed gratitude to people who called him.

“Myself and the entire crew are safe and sound. I appreciate everyone for reaching out. THANK YOU ALL #OneLove,” the post reads.
